‘2 Guys Named Chris’ Will Continue


Jason Goodman, VP of Programming for Dick Broadcasting, called Demm (left) “an incredible talent and storyteller who has entertained the not only the Triad, but other syndicated markets, mostly in the Southeast. After an emotional announcement [Tuesday] morning we had tremendous outreach to him and to thank him for his radio service. Several times the 2 Guys Named Chris show has been rated the No.1 morning show by share in the country within the Top 50 markets.” In closing, Goodman said, “I have worked with Chris Demm for over 20 years. He is an incredible talent, has had an incredible career and is an incredible guy.”


Although one guy named Chris is leaving, the team reiterates that the 2 Guys Named Chris show will continue. Looking ahead, co-host Chris Kelly notes, “We have some exciting options right here at the station. We have several very talented people on staff that we will be asking to take more of a role on the show moving forward. There is no way to replace Chris Demm, but we’re confident we have the dedicated young broadcasters to continue to make a great show.”
